Tether Co-Founder Craig Sellars Invests $1 Million in Healthcare Tech Company Singular Health Group
Tether co-founder Craig Sellars has invested $1 million in medical technology company Singular Health Group. The investment transaction has reportedly been approved by the company's shareholders at its recent shareholder meeting, and Craig Sellars will receive approximately 6.7 million shares of Singular Health Group at an issue price of 15 cents per share. Currently, Craig Sellars has not disclosed the reason for his investment, but it is reported that he may use his connections and resources in Blockchain technology, digital identity, consumer-facing technology applications, and privacy protection record platforms to support the company.
